Kia Quoris Slated For 2014 U.S. Release

|

Looks like Kia is going to make a run at the luxury market by introducing the Kia Quoris in 2014. The Quoris has only been available in Korea and the Middle East where it goes by the name K9. The exact specifications of the Quoris have not been released but it is aiming for the luxury slot so we would expect it to have quiet a few high end features.  What we do know is that the engine is likely to be the 285 horsepower 3.8-liter V-6 that the K9 currently has. It will also come with a variety of “driving modes” like eco and snow modes. One of the cooler features is the adaptive front lights, this is where the lights move according to the steering angle of the vehicle. The Quoris will also have four cameras to help with features such as adaptive cruise control and will assist the driver in blind spot visuals and parking. Pricing has not been announced availability is expected in the third quarter of 2014.

Kia has really stepped up in design over the past few years, both the Optima and Cadenza are very handsome cars. Quality is evident in Kia’s newest car lineup so we are not expecting anything different from the Quoris.
